Profile
Andrés Segovia was born on February 21, 1893 in Linares, Spain. Almost entirely self-taught, he made his debut in Grenada in 1909 and by the 1920s was touring internationally; he continued to perform into his 90s. He was the most important force in making the guitar a concert instrument. Segovia died in 1987.© 2013 A+E Networks. All rights reserved.
